Analysis of Illustrations
After analyzing the said pieces, the selected illustrations visually represent critical moments and characters in Alice in Wonderland. The author chose each illustration carefully for its artistic quality, historical significance, and ability to capture the essence of the story—a detailed analysis identified and interpreted visual elements such as color, composition, and symbolism. For example, in John Tenniel's illustrations for the novel's original publication, the clever use of black and white line drawings creates a stark contrast between dialectic concepts such as good and evil (Morris, 2023). A scrutiny of his work would show that it enhances the surreal and dreamlike atmosphere of the narrative. Additionally, the eccentric and exaggerated depictions of characters like the Mad Hatter and the Queen of Hearts contribute to their larger-than-life personalities and emphasize the absurdity of Wonderland in contrast to the modern-day world (Arszulowicz, 2017).
Furthermore, the analysis explored the relationship between the illustrations and the text, highlighting instances where the visuals enhance or deepen the understanding of the messages conveyed in the written words. New renditions of the said pieces show that the illustrations serve as visual cues that complement and expand upon the text, providing readers with additional layers of meaning. For example, in an illustration depicting Alice falling down the rabbit hole, the downward spiral and the bewildered expression on Alice's face convey her disorientation and the transition into a fantastical world. A phenomena that Perry (2018) call as the intersection between literature, hyperreality and global culture. By examining the illustrations alongside the corresponding text, a deeper appreciation of the visual storytelling techniques employed by the illustrators is gained.
